HC Deb 07 February 2002 vol 379 c1054W
16. Mr. Challen

To ask the Secretary of State for Education and Skills if she will make a statement on the introduction of modern apprenticeships in schools. [31416]

Mr. Ivan Lewis

The Government are working with the Learning and Skills Council to develop a pilot preparatory apprenticeship model for 16-year-olds and above in schools, who may progress to a full modern apprenticeship with an employer later. Further more detailed plans for strengthening the work-related learning element in schools, as part of our strategy for a more coherent and flexible 14–19 phase of education and training, will be published in due course.
